Rick Macklem <rmacklem@uoguelph.ca> wrote:

> ... one of the fundamental principals for NFSv2, 3 was a stateless
> server ...

Only as long as UDP transport was used.  Any NFS implementation that
used TCP for transport had thereby abandoned the stateless server
principle, since a TCP connection itself requires that state be
maintained on both ends.
